WebShower each night to remove accumulated pollens on skin, eyelids, hair and your face. Be sure to wash your hands after petting animals. Change bedding more frequently. Cold Compress. If you are dealing with a mild case of allergy-related itching, a cold cloth or compress over the eyes can help temporarily ease the discomfort. Artificial Tears. WebApply cool compresses to the itchy skin. You can make a cool compress by wetting a clean washcloth with cold water and wringing it out so that it does not drip. Then, apply the cool cloth to the itchy skin. Consider taking antihistamine pills. … WebYou can take oral diphenhydramine, like Benadryl, to help itching and get to sleep. Loratadine, like Claritin, can also reduce allergic reactions without making you tired during …
